Hi team,

Before I hand off the 3.2 release, please note the humidity sensor drift reported on Verdana controllers in the Elmbrook trial site. Drift exceeds 4% after roughly ten days of continuous operation; firmware 3.2.1 adds an automatic recalibration cycle every 72 hours. Support should advise growers to install 3.2.1 and trigger a manual recalibration once. The hotfix bundle must be verified before distribution, so I'm including the signing key used for the 3.2.1 packages below.

release key, fahof-yagap: bky3_m5d

# Audit-Log Viewer — Contacts

The Ledgerpane audit-log viewer is owned by the Trust Tools squad. Access requests go through your sponsor, not the squad. Bugs: file in the Ledgerpane tracker with a screenshot and the time range. Missing log entries are usually ingestion lag; wait 15 minutes before reporting. For anything urgent or access-related that your sponsor can't resolve, email the owning team directly.

escalation mailbox, kaweg-kahif: druwyn.sordor@nelvroworks.corp

**Key Ceremony Checklist — Item 4: Ledgerpane Audit-Log Viewer**

Before rotating the signing keys for Ledgerpane, confirm the viewer can still decrypt the prior quarter's audit segments and that both custodians from the Tennick ops group are present. Record witness initials in the ceremony log. Once verification passes, seal the old key material and note that the escrow envelope carries the recovery passphrase directly below this line.

strongbox words: ulamir-ulaix

**Ticket: Drift detected on Pellcrest autoscaler**

During the quarterly audit we found the queue-depth autoscaler on the Marrowline ingest tier running values that diverge from the approved baseline committed in the Harkow repo. The scale-up threshold and cooldown were changed manually in June without review. Please assess exposure before we reconcile. The live values observed on the node are listed below.

deployment values, tajeg-yahaf:
[lamvan]
team = kelmir
access_code = ac_205d2b
host = lamvan.olvarqstack.corp
port = 9200
owner = fraion.giliel
peer = rusath.kelvinet.internal